Output 24092bbdbf078ba0bc053851ab5c5871c9e7dce3864d18fe3dbde2c4a3124443: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0a5a15de1b00b9e9d2e5068494c1946f3a1f96 OP_EQUAL
address
3LHtAwSnKFq3VdwTYeRpC1eqWZ3GX24vYe
transaction
24092bbdbf078ba0bc053851ab5c5871c9e7dce3864d18fe3dbde2c4a3124443
confirmations
512528
spent
true